QUALIFICATIONS:

• Part-Time Employees: An employee working in their primary job less than 180 days or less than six (6) hours per day or less than thirty hours per week or who is restricted to temporary or interim employment is considered part-time. Part-time employees are not eligible for benefits provided by the school board unless otherwise specified in policy.

 

• Full-Time Employees : Full-time employees are employed for a minimum of thirty hours per week in their primary positions – over the course of a year. Full-time employees are eligible for all benefits provided by the school board.

• Elections made during this enrollment period CANNOT BE CHANGED AFTER THE ENROLLMENT PERIOD unless there is a family status change as defined by the Internal Revenue Code. Examples of a family status change are: marriage, divorce, death of a spouse or child, birth or adoption of a child, termination or commencement of a spouse’s employment, or the transition of spouse’s employment from full-time to part-time, or vice-versa.

 

• Once a family status change has occurred, an employee has 30 days to notify the Pierce Group Benefits Service Center at 1-800-387-5955 to request a change in elections.

 

• Flexible Spending Account expenses must be incurred during the Plan Year in order to be eligible for reimbursement.

 

• An employee has 90 days after the plan year ends to submit claims for spending account expenses that were incurred during the plan year. Please note that if employment terminates during the plan year, that employee’s plan year ends the day employment ends. The employee has 90 days after the termination date to submit claims.

 

• With Dependent Care Flexible Spending Accounts, the maximum reimbursement you can request is equal to the current account balance in your Dependent Care account. You cannot be reimbursed more than has actually been deducted from your pay.
